Netflix is bringing us style galore with Jason Bolden and Adair Curtis’ new reality series Styling Hollywood, premiering on August 30. While Bolden is fashion guru to stars like Gabrielle Union, Taraji P. Henson, and Serena Williams, Curtis is an interior designer. Together, they run the L.A.-based firm JSN Studio, which is at the heart of the series. Though JSN is a vowel-less short-form for Jason, Curtis is a huge part of running the place. Adair Curtis Is from New York

Adair Curtis was born on July 21, 1980 and grew up in Bronx, New York. His mother, Donna Curtis, still resides in New York.

Curtis grew up in a large family and has at least two sisters, Zulaikah and Dionne, and several cousins. Adair’s mother remarried in 2015 and goes by Donna Johnson now.

Curtis Worked under Russell Simmons

Adair briefly studied digital media marketing strategy at New York University in 2012. However, he had been working long before that.

In 2006, he had been a brand manager at Def Jam Enterprises, co-founded by hip-hop mogul Russell Simmons. Simmons later appointed him VP of communications at his media company, Rush Communications, in 2009.

When Curtis and Bolden relocated to L.A., Curtis worked as General Manager at All Def Music in L.A. for a year.

Curtis seemingly had a close friendship with Rush, if their social media conversations are anything to go by. And Simmons also greatly valued Curtis’ work as his publicist.

Besides the producer, Curtis also counts SRC Records founder Steve Rifkind as a father figure and mentor.

Curtis Is the CEO of JSN Studio

Bolden and Curtis tied the knot on August 17, 2012 at the Surrey Hotel in New York. The following year, they moved to Los Angeles.

In 2014, they co-founded JSN Studio, a multi-disciplinary design firm. The heart of the brand is Bolden’s celebrity styling business and sunglasses collection.

But the couple also design the interiors of residential and commercial properties. Together, they decorated the Miami residence of Bolden’s first celebrity client, Gabrielle Union, and her NBA star husband, Dwyane Wade.

Now JSN Studio, with the couple and their mixed bag of employees, is at the focus of Styling Hollywood. Jason and Adair balance their marriage with running the business, and from what we can see in the trailer, Adair runs the place as CEO.
